2. Manually Install "magic-trace-bin" via AUR

a. Ensure you have the base development tools and git installed with:

$ sudo pacman -S --needed base-devel git

b. Clone magic-trace-bin's git locally

$ git clone https://aur.archlinux.org/magic-trace-bin.git ~/magic-trace-bin

c. Go to ~/magic-trace-bin folder and install it

$ cd ~/magic-trace-bin $ makepkg -si
